About Citygate Network
About Citygate Network: Citygate Network is North America's oldest and largest network of independent crisis shelters and rehabilitation centers, offering radical hospitality in the name of Jesus. With 300 member missions and ministries, Citygate Network exists to proclaim the passion of Jesus toward the hungry, homeless, abused, and addicted, and to accelerate quality and effectiveness in member

What Is the Cost of Living Near Colorado Springs?

Understanding the cost of living near Colorado Springs is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Citygate Network.
Colorado Springs' Cost of Living Index is approximately 100.9 (0.9% more expensive than US average; 4.2% less than CO average). Military presence (Air Force Academy, Fort Carson), housing near US avg, scenic. When planning your budget based on a salary from Citygate Network, consider these typical monthly expenses:
